Hate the sin, not the sinner!

I went to youth group the other night and I was talking to someone, they said “Hate the sin, not the sinner.” That can preach!!!

Often we are so caught up in the sin that people are living in, that we don’t realize we are upset at the wrong thing. You aren’t called to hate on people, just because their sin looks different than yours doesn’t give you the right to look at them any differently.

Romans 3:23 ESV “For ALL have sinned and fall short of the glory of God.”

I think we often forget that even Christians have sinned and messed up at some point in life, we can’t let our sin or other people’s sin keep us from sharing the love of Jesus with everyone we meet.

1 John 1:8-10 ESV “If we say we have no sin, we deceive ourselves, and the truth is not in us. If we confess our sins, he is faithful and just to forgive us our sins and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ness. If we say we have not sinned, we make him a liar, and his word is not in us.”

Don’t try to hide your sin from God, confess your sin and He will forgive you! Yes God already knows everything that you’ve done, but you still have to admit to it and ask for His forgiveness.
